The easternmost city in Texas, Orange covers nearly 21 square miles along the Sabine River at the border with Louisiana. Almost 19,000 people call the “Gateway City” home. The county seat of Orange County, the city sits 27 miles east of Beaumont, 110 miles from Houston and 35 miles west of Lake Charles, Louisiana.
Located in one of the most promising industrial areas on the rapidly growing Gulf Coast, industries in the city include petrochemical products, shipbuilding and steel fabrication. The city of Orange retains its signature small-town charm while affording residents an array of recreational, cultural and shopping opportunities. The city’s downtown area has the distinction of being one of five locally designated historic districts in the community.
